After days of refusing to say when it would issue tickets for its Grant Park rally Tuesday night, the Obama campaign has begun informing the recipients via e-mail.

One applicant was told today he could expect delivery by e-mail from 6 to 7 p.m. Monday. Each ticket will admit the ticketholder and a guest.

Personalized for the recipient, the ticket is nontransferable. The ticketholder must bring a photo ID to the event
